With each new edition, Jerry FitzGerald and Alan Dennis market-leading text has helped students get connected to the latest technologies in data communications and networking. Now updated with the latest advances in the field, the Eighth Edition continues to provide the fundamental concepts, cutting-edge coverage, balanced presentation, and practical, real-world applications that students need to succeed in this fast-moving field.
The text pays special attention to how messages flow through the Internet from the time a message is generated, until it reaches its final destination and the varied functions that different parts of the network play. Students will explore the technologies available for LANs, WLANs, WANs, and Internet access, as well as how to build effective networks using these technologies. Finally, they ll also examine critical issues of network management, including network design, administration, and security.
